Robert and I have two granddaughters. Amanda is 8- years old and Sage just turned 3. I don't think I have written anything about Sage, because she is just now talking, where we can understand her. However, she said something to me today as w e were taking her home, that I thought I would write about .

We were getting close to Sages house, going down Jacksboro Highway, which is dangerous anyway, and she wouldn't sit back in the seat and keep her seatbelt on. I told her I was going to spank her bottom, if she didn't sit in the seat.

She then climbed upon the back seat, got down and crawled between me and her PaPa, put her little finger up in my face and said, "Grammy, (She doesn't call me MiMi.) I'm not happy with you." She never blinked an eye.

I told her I wasn't happy with her either. She did sit back in the seat and put her belt on.

When we got tho her mother's house, I told her what Sage had said. She then told me that is what Sage's teacher tells them at school when they act up.

I guess now we have another little one that will speak her mind.
